Moscow Closely Watching the Situation Surrounding Samvel Karapetyan and HETC: Zakharova
The official representative of the Russian Foreign Ministry, Maria Zakharova, stated that the protection of Russian business interests abroad remains a priority, while discussing the situation surrounding the revocation of the license for the "Tashir Capital" HETC.
According to her, Moscow is closely monitoring the ongoing processes related to Samvel Karapetyan and HETC. Zakharova emphasized that intergovernmental mechanisms are in place between Armenia and Russia to discuss such matters.
She reminded that over the past two decades, HETC has been a leader in Armenia's energy market. The company has provided jobs for approximately 200,000 citizens and has regularly paid taxes.
From 2017 to 2023, the company spent around $700 million for the modernization of its infrastructure.
Zakharova also noted that she expects the managers appointed by the Armenian government to present more effective management models, but assessment will only be possible after specific actions are taken.
